GXO Implements Exotec's Skypod System for Guess Fashion Fulfilment Automation

GXO has successfully deployed Exotec’s Skypod robotic system at its Venlo facility in the Netherlands to automate fulfilment operations for Guess, a global fashion brand. This advanced system is tailored to meet the unique challenges of fashion logistics, capable of processing between 40,000 and 70,000 pieces daily, with peak throughput reaching 2,200 order lines per hour.

The automation installation includes 127 robots, 60,000 rack locations, eight goods-to-person picking stations, and a 200-metre conveyor network. GXO manages various logistics services for Guess, including quality control and garment conditioning, while also preparing for e-commerce fulfilment in the Benelux market. This project highlights the importance of customizing automation solutions to fit specific operational needs rather than applying a generic approach.

As fashion fulfilment demands can fluctuate seasonally, the Skypod system is designed to scale operations effectively, ensuring that GXO can handle increased volumes during peak periods. Since the system's implementation, GXO reports that the operation has become more predictable and streamlined, supporting Guess’s retail distribution across EMEA and Asia.

Editor's Note

The deployment of the Skypod system by GXO for Guess illustrates a significant trend in warehouse automation, where tailored solutions are becoming essential for meeting the specific demands of diverse industries. This case emphasizes the need for logistics providers to adapt their technologies to accommodate the unique challenges posed by seasonal fluctuations and high SKU counts in fashion logistics.
